Looks like it's going to be a lot of traveling this Christmas, thanks to low gas prices that are still on the decline.

In an email from SmartMark Communications, it was stated that AAA auto club forecasted that a record 100.5 million Americans will travel 50 miles or more way from home over the upcoming Christmas holiday, between Dec. 23 and Jan. 3. Much of this is attributed to the average price for regular gasoline being $2.01 per gallon, and the price could drop even lower before Christmas.

Gas prices this Thanksgiving were the lowest in years, and heating costs this winter have been down as well, putting a bit more money in people's pockets this holiday season.
